Output 5309ce1621536b07cd8a94627111909f3ce443ed3e49a06a1e7156c14de7f9d3:35

value
839284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1325492e7f2556e9fea3cd7e936b93e35d0638c6 OP_EQUAL
address
33SFRrbW5wAKe8L2W6ufs9YXt1BPNhpsoR
transaction
5309ce1621536b07cd8a94627111909f3ce443ed3e49a06a1e7156c14de7f9d3
spent
true